πŸ“Š 2026 Income Limits β€” Warminster Heights, Pennsylvania
Household SizeMonthly LimitAnnual Limit
1 person$1,632/mo$19,578/yr
2 people$2,215/mo$26,572/yr
3 people$2,798/mo$33,566/yr
4 people ← typical$3,482/mo$41,782/yr
5 people$4,065/mo$48,778/yr
6 people$4,648/mo$55,774/yr
7 people$5,231/mo$62,770/yr
8 people$5,814/mo$69,766/yr

Source: HHS Federal Poverty Guidelines 2026. Effective January 2026.

πŸ“‹ Documents Required β€” Warminster Heights
  • Child birth certificate
  • Proof of income
  • Proof of residency
  • Immunization records
